Subject: CVS commit: syssrc
To: None <>
From: Jun-ichiro itojun Hagino <>
List: source-changes
Date: 07/31/1999 11:41:18
Module Name:	syssrc
Committed By:	itojun
Date:		Sat Jul 31 18:41:18 UTC 1999

Modified Files:
	syssrc/sys/netinet: ip_ecn.c ip_ecn.h tcp_debug.h tcp_subr.c tcp_var.h
	syssrc/sys/netinet6: ah.h ah_core.c esp.h icmp6.c icmp6.h in6_gif.c
	    in6_pcb.c in6_proto.c ip6_input.c ip6_output.c ipcomp.h ipsec.c
	    ipsec.h mld6.c nd6.c nd6.h nd6_nbr.c nd6_rtr.c raw_ip6.c
	syssrc/sys/netkey: key.c key_var.h keysock.c

Log Message:
sync with recent KAME.
- loosen ipsec restriction on packet diredtion.
- revise icmp6 redirect handling on IsRouter bit.
- tcp/udp notification processing (link-local address case)
- cosmetic fixes (better code share across *BSD).

To generate a diff of this commit:
cvs rdiff -r1.5 -r1.6 syssrc/sys/netinet/ip_ecn.c syssrc/sys/netinet/ip_ecn.h
cvs rdiff -r1.8 -r1.9 syssrc/sys/netinet/tcp_debug.h
cvs rdiff -r1.74 -r1.75 syssrc/sys/netinet/tcp_subr.c
cvs rdiff -r1.64 -r1.65 syssrc/sys/netinet/tcp_var.h
cvs rdiff -r1.4 -r1.5 syssrc/sys/netinet6/ah.h syssrc/sys/netinet6/ipcomp.h \
    syssrc/sys/netinet6/ipsec.h syssrc/sys/netinet6/nd6.h
cvs rdiff -r1.7 -r1.8 syssrc/sys/netinet6/ah_core.c \
    syssrc/sys/netinet6/in6_proto.c syssrc/sys/netinet6/ip6_output.c \
cvs rdiff -r1.3 -r1.4 syssrc/sys/netinet6/esp.h syssrc/sys/netinet6/icmp6.h
cvs rdiff -r1.9 -r1.10 syssrc/sys/netinet6/icmp6.c
cvs rdiff -r1.5 -r1.6 syssrc/sys/netinet6/in6_gif.c \
    syssrc/sys/netinet6/ip6_input.c syssrc/sys/netinet6/mld6.c \
cvs rdiff -r1.8 -r1.9 syssrc/sys/netinet6/in6_pcb.c \
    syssrc/sys/netinet6/ipsec.c syssrc/sys/netinet6/raw_ip6.c
cvs rdiff -r1.6 -r1.7 syssrc/sys/netinet6/nd6_nbr.c \
cvs rdiff -r1.8 -r1.9 syssrc/sys/netkey/key.c
cvs rdiff -r1.4 -r1.5 syssrc/sys/netkey/key_var.h
cvs rdiff -r1.5 -r1.6 syssrc/sys/netkey/keysock.c

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.